Horror Hotel
 
A lot of Christopher Lee's non Hammer output is quite good. I recently found Terror in the Crypt and Horror Hotel together on one of those dollar discs and both of them are very cool and atmospheric, though it's odd how much the both of them have in common with Black Sunday. Anybody seen either of these?
